Across TCGA patient cohorts, GLI1 mutation is significantly associated with the RNA expression of many other genes, with 4,795 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ible GLI1-associated genes across cancer lineages are TUBA1C, DCPS, and TRAF3. Each is linked with GLI1 in more than 3 cancer types. Because this analysis shows association rather than direction, both GLI1-to-partner and partner-to-GLI1 results are reported.
